Help please!
Hey, tonight I changed to aspen bedding on top of newspaper, My royal will not eat unless shes in her tank, so I put the mouse on top of some newspaper, enough not to roll off, I then started feeding my other snakes, then I realised she and the mouse had gone and thought she had eaten it fast, so I checked her hide and there she was eating it, it had aspen on it and I tried to get the aspen off, but it would not come off, what should I do?
She only poo's not often, should I bath her in a few days and keep bathing her? I'm so completely WORRIED! I'm never going to make that mistake again :/

Re: Help please!
It won't be a problem. I never use newspaper, and feed all my snakes in their enclosure. A little over 40 snakes on aspen, and I haven't had a problem yet. Once in a while, one will get a piece stuck in his/her mouth. They either get it loose themselves, or I get it with hemostats. By the way, I have never seen aspen in the "poop" from any of my snakes, and I KNOW some gets swallowed occasionally.
Steve

Re: Help please!
The aspen question has been answered, so I wanted to touch on your question about pooing and whether or not you should bathe the snake. (To help it poo, I guess?)
Anyhow...it's perfectly normal for them to go long periods between poos. And different snakes are entirely "individual" about it, so you can't compare her schedule to another snake you own or a friend's snake or anything like that. Some go like clockwork that you can count on...some are much more sporatic about it. Some go once a week....some go weeks and weeks between poos...and everything in between.
Try to relax and enjoy your snake! She's fine!

Re: Help please!
Also even if you do soak her you wanna make sure it is well after feeding and the temp of water is a nice 88 degress or so not too hot and not to cool.
They will poop when they want to, dont sweat it.
I remeber my first BP way back when, the guy at the store tells me not to feed until she poops, NOT good advice. They poop when they poop.
